Responsibilities:

Therapy Coordinator

Summary:
The Therapy Coordinator (TC) is responsible for supervising the rehabilitation department to meet resident needs, the companys fiscal requirements, and federal and state regulations. The Therapy Coordinator will achieve specific patient care, customer service, and financial objectives through effective scheduling of staff according to patient care needs. Maintains professional conduct, including positive levels of interaction and rapport with facilities and clients. Represents Reliant Rehabilitation commitment to quality and services in all interactions with facility and clients, as well as adheres to Reliant Rehabilitations Policies and Procedures.


Essential Duties and Responsibilities:

  • Assign patient scheduling and other responsibilities to staff as needed.
  • Communicate and coordinate department functions with other services in a constructive manner that promotes team rapport and effectiveness.
  • Communicate effectively with administration regarding department programs, goals, objectives, risks, and successes.
  • Participate in utilization review, quality assurance, resident care conferences, admission meetings, department head meetings, community education planning, and/or rehabilitation conferences.
  • Ensure timely and accurate reporting of MDS information.
  • Ensure timely and accurate billing of services provided and completion of required documentation.
  • Maintain valid state license (where appropriate). Maintain awareness of issues related to the profession of occupational therapy and the health care environment.
  • Understands various relevant payment models related to billing and treatment guidelines, as well as clinically appropriate means/modes of delivery. Provide quality care as well as reasonable goals and outcomes within the guidelines.
  • Be compliant with infection control procedures and environmental safety protocol within a facility.
  • Attends all mandatory meetings, training, and assignments as delegated.
  • Must comply with the position description for the discipline of current license.
  • Ability to read, write, speak, and comprehend in English: instructions, correspondence, memos, and reports.
